Switch vs Wii Sales Comparison in Europe - December 2022
This monthly series compares the aligned European sales of the Nintendo Switch and the Nintendo Wii.
The Wii launched in Europe in December 2006, while the Nintendo Switch launched in March 2017. Therefore, the holiday periods for the two consoles do not lineup, which is why there are big increases and decreases.


Switch Vs. Wii Europe:
Gap change in latest month: 1,098,878 - Switch
Gap change over last 12 months: 2,148,673 - Switch
Total Lead: 750,382 - Wii
Switch Total Sales: 30,752,303
Wii Total Sales: 31,502,685
December 2022 is the 70th month that the Nintendo Switch has been available for in Europe. During the latest month, the Switch caught up to the Wii by 1.10 million units.
In the last 12 months, the Switch has outsold the Wii by 2.15 million units. The Wii is currently ahead of the Switch by 0.75 million units.
The 70th month for the Nintendo Switch is December 2022 and for the Wii it is September 2012. The Switch has sold 30.75 million units, while the Wii sold 31.50 million units during the same timeframe. The Wii sold current Switch sales in month 63.
The Wii sold 33.12 million units in Europe during its lifetime. The Switch needs to sell another 2.37 million units to outsell the Wii in Europe.
